Understanding Wagering Requirements

Wagering requirements are perhaps the most misunderstood aspect of any casino bonus, including those offered by Rocketplay. Essentially, this is the number of times you must bet the bonus amount (or sometimes the bonus plus deposit amount) before you can withdraw any winnings derived from it. For instance, a 30x wagering requirement on a $100 bonus means you must wager a total of $3,000 before becoming eligible to cash out bonus-related winnings.

Failing to properly account for wagering requirements can lead to significant frustration when players find their balance locked. Many players mistakenly believe they can withdraw their bonus funds immediately after receiving them, only to discover this is impossible until the playthrough condition is met. It is vital to check the specific multiplier and whether it applies to the bonus only or the bonus and deposit combined, as this significantly impacts the total amount you need to wager.

Common Mistakes with Bonus Expiry and Game Restrictions

Another frequent oversight pertains to the time-sensitive nature of bonuses and the specific games they can be used on. Welcome bonuses, including the Rocketplay Casino welcome bonus, invariably have an expiration date, after which any unused bonus funds or free spins are forfeited. Players often delay using their bonus, only to find it has vanished from their account, rendering their initial deposit and bonus claim pointless. It is essential to note this expiry period and plan your gameplay accordingly.

  • Always check the bonus validity period, which could range from a few days to a month.
  • Verify which games contribute fully or partially towards wagering requirements.
  • Be aware that some games might be excluded from bonus play altogether.
  • Understand the maximum bet limit while the bonus is active.

Furthermore, not all games contribute equally to fulfilling wagering requirements, and some may be entirely excluded. Slots typically contribute 100%, while table games like blackjack or roulette might contribute much less, or not at all. This variance means that playing excluded games won’t help you clear the bonus, leading to wasted time and effort. Reviewing the ‘bonus terms’ section will clarify these crucial game contribution percentages and exclusions.

Avoiding Bonus Abuse and Withdrawal Limits

Casinos are vigilant about bonus abuse, which includes creating multiple accounts to claim welcome bonuses repeatedly or exploiting loopholes. Engaging in such practices can lead to account suspension and forfeiture of all funds, both deposited and winnings. Players should adhere strictly to the casino’s terms of service and bonus policies to maintain a legitimate gaming account and ensure smooth future transactions.

Finally, be aware of potential withdrawal limits tied to bonus winnings. Some offers might cap the maximum amount you can cash out from bonus funds, even after meeting all wagering requirements. While this is less common with standard welcome bonuses, it’s a condition that can appear with specific promotions, particularly those offering no-deposit bonuses or free spins. Reading the fine print will prevent surprises when you’re ready to enjoy your winnings.
